@charset "utf-8";
/* CSS Document */

/*整体布局*/
body { margin: 0px; background: url(../images/library_bj.jpg) repeat-x bottom; background-color:#F9FDFE; }
a:link {text-decoration: none;}
a:visited {text-decoration: none;}
a:hover {text-decoration: none;}
a:active {text-decoration: none;}

/*顶部布局*/
.line_01{ width:100%; height:5px; background:#00A3D9;}
.topimg{ width:960px; height:200px; background:url(../images/topimg_library.jpg); margin:auto; overflow:hidden;  position:relative;}
.fh{ font:14px/28px "SimSun"; color:#FFF; position:absolute; right:30px;}
.fh a:link {text-decoration: none; color:#FFF;}
.fh a:visited {text-decoration: none;color:#FFF;}
.fh a:hover {text-decoration: underline;color:#FFF; }
.fh a:active {text-decoration: none;color:#FFF;}

/*注册栏布局*/
.dh_login{ font:12px/30px "SimSun"; padding:170px 0 0 0; overflow:hidden;}
.dh_login ul{ margin:0; padding-right:20px; list-style:none;}
.dh_login ul li{ float:right; width:80px; text-align:center; display:block;color: #FFF; margin-right:5px;}
.dh_login ul li a {color:#FFF;}
.dh_login ul li.welcome{width:120px;}
.dh_login ul li:hover{color: #FFF; background:#3E6CA0; }
.dh_login ul span.wel {display:block;color: #FFF;float:right; margin-right:5px;}
.weixin{ width:40px; height:40px; background: url(../images/weixin.gif); position:absolute; right:50px; bottom:50px; cursor:pointer;}
.weibo{ width:40px; height:40px; position:absolute; right:120px; bottom:50px; cursor:pointer;}
.erweima{position: absolute;width: 261px;height: 460px;background: url(../images/library/weixin.gif);z-index: 1;right: -32px;top: -37px;}
.hello{ width:490px; float:left; line-height:30px; text-align:center; margin:0 50px;}

/*主导航栏布局*/
.dh_bj{ background:url(../images/dh_bj_library.gif) repeat-x; height:40px; width:100%; }
.dh_menu{ width:960px; margin:auto; height:40px; position:relative; }
.home_button{ padding:12px; float:left; color: #FFF; font-size: 14px; font-family: "Arial"; width: 4em; margin-left:30px; text-align:center; }
.home_button:hover{ background: #3E6CA0; text-decoration: none;}

/*搜索栏布局*/
.search{ float:left; width:210px; color:#FFF; font-size:12px; font-family:"SimSun"; line-height:40px; text-align:center; }
.inputText{ color:#666; width:120px;  background:url(../images/search.gif) no-repeat left; background-color:#FFF;padding-left:20px;}
.search span{ color:#FFF; padding:12px 5px;}
.search span:hover{ background:#3E6CA0; text-decoration: none;}

/*图片主题布局*/
.rcl_bj{ background-color:#FFF; width:960px; margin:0 auto; overflow:hidden; clear:both;} 
.managediv{ width:870px; border-bottom:5px solid #00A3D9; border-right:5px solid #00A3D9; border-left:5px solid #00A3D9;  overflow:hidden; padding:20px; margin:0 auto 10px auto; clear:both;}
.managediv_left{float:left; width:580px; height:320px;}
.managediv_right{ float:left; width:268px; height:320px; margin-left:20px; border:1px #CCC solid; background:url(../images/xbj.jpg) repeat-x top;}
.tt_text{ float:left; width:238px; margin:0 15px;}
.tt_text p{ font-size:12px;font-family:"SimSun"; color:#666; text-indent:2em; line-height:18px; text-align:justify; text-justify:inter-ideograph; padding:0; margin:0;}
.banner{width: 920px;height: 100px;padding: 0 20px; margin-bottom:20px; clear:both;}

/*图片切换*/
#bimg { width: 580px; height:320px; overflow:hidden;  position: relative;}
#simg { float:right; margin:12px;}
#simg td { width: 16px; background:#00A3D9 ; font: 14px Arial ; color: #FFF; text-align: center; cursor: pointer; }
#simg .s { background:#3E6CA0; color:#FFF; }
.dis { display: block; }
.undis { display: none; }
#infos { color: #FFF;  float:left; line-height:50px; text-indent:2em; }
#infos a{ font: 16px/50px "SimSun"; color:#FFF; text-decoration:none; }
#infos a:hover{ font: bold 16px/50px "SimSun";  color: #FFF; text-decoration:none; }
.one {width: 580px;height: 50px;filter: alpha(opacity=70);-moz-opacity: 0.7;-khtml-opacity: 0.7;opacity: 0.7;position: absolute;top: 536px;}


/*快速导航*/
.banner1{width: 200px;height:103px; float:left; margin:13px 10px 0 10px; border-bottom:1px dashed #CCC; padding-bottom:10px;}
.banner_left{ float:right; width:220px; margin-right:10px;}
.ksdh_button{  font:12px/16px "SimSun"; color:#FFF;  background:#00A3D9;  text-align:center; }
.ksdh_button a:link {text-decoration: none; display:block;color:#FFF;padding:8px 5px;  }
.ksdh_button a:visited {text-decoration: none;color: #FFF;}
.ksdh_button a:hover {text-decoration: none;color: #FFF; background:#3E6CA0;}
.ksdh_button a:active {text-decoration: none;color: #FFF;}


/*推荐服务&成果展示*/
.qt{ width:696px;  border:1px #F0F0F0 solid; float:left;  background-color:#FFF; margin: 0 10px 20px 20px;background:url(../images/xbj.jpg) repeat-x top; height:505px; }
.qt_title{ float:left;  float:left; font:bold 16px/16px "SimSun"; border-bottom:3px solid #00A3D9;  padding-bottom:5px; margin-bottom:15px;margin:15px 0 20px 20px;  }
.qt_more{ float:left; font:10px/20px "Arial";  width:588px; text-align:right; border-bottom:1px #CCC dotted; height:24px; margin:15px 20px 20px 0;}
.qt_more a:link {color: #666;text-decoration:}
.qt_more a:visited {text-decoration: none;color: #666;}
.qt_more a:hover {text-decoration: none;color: #00A3D9;}
.qt_more a:active {text-decoration: none;color: #666;}
.fw_listly{ list-style: none; display:block; padding:0; overflow:hidden; float:left; width:695px; margin:0;}
.fw_listly li{display:block; width:295px; height:165px; float:left; margin:0 0 10px 20px; padding:22px 10px;  border:1px solid #FFF;}
.fw_listly li:hover{ border:1px solid #00A3D9;}
.fw_listly li img{ width:190px; height:170px; margin:auto; padding:0 1px; float:left;}
.fw_listly li span{ display:block;}
.fw_name{ font:14px/18px "Microsoft Yahei"; float:left; width:60px; margin:0 0 10px 10px; background:#F6F6F6; padding:10px 14px; height:72px; border:1px solid #EEE;}
.fw_xq{  font:14px/18px "Arial"; color:#FFF; background:#0059B2;  text-align:center;float:left; width:90px; margin:0 0 10px 10px;}
.fw_xq a:link {color:#FFF; text-decoration: none; display:block; padding:5px;}
.fw_xq a:visited {text-decoration: none;color: #FFF;}
.fw_xq a:hover {text-decoration: none;color: #FFF; background:#00A3D9;}
.fw_xq a:active {text-decoration: none;color: #FFF;}
.fw_xq2{  font:14px/18px "Arial"; color:#FFF; background:#6A8F04;  text-align:center; float:left; width:80px;  margin:0 0 10px 10px; color:#FFF; padding:5px;} 

/*底部版权布局*/
.footer{ background:#00A3D9; width:920px; margin:auto; color:#FFF; font-size:12px;font-family:"SimSun"; line-height:18px; padding:20px; overflow:hidden; } 
.footer_menu{ border-bottom:1px #FFFAEC dotted; margin-bottom:3px; width:500px;}
.footer_menu a:link {color: #FFF;text-decoration: none;padding:5px;}
.footer_menu a:visited {text-decoration: none;color: #FFF;}
.footer_menu a:hover {text-decoration: none;color: #3E6CA0; background:#FFF; padding:5px;}
.footer_menu a:active {text-decoration: none;color: #FFF;}
.copyrigh_left{ width:500px; margin:0 auto;}
.copyrigh_chemol{color: #FFF;}
.copyrigh_chemol a:link {color: #FFFF00;text-decoration: none;}
.copyrigh_chemol a:visited {text-decoration: none;color: #FFFF00;}
.copyrigh_chemol a:hover {text-decoration: underline;color: #FFFF00; font-weight:bold;}
.copyrigh_chemol a:active {text-decoration: none;color: #FFFF00;}
.copyrigh_right{float:left; width:161px; height:75px; background:url(../images/bottom_logo_library.jpg) no-repeat center;}
